How to conjugate revolotear in Indicative Informal Future in Spanish

revolotear
to flutter
regular verb

Revolotear means to flutter or flap lightly, often used to describe the movement of birds, flags, or other objects that move with a light, fluttering motion.

How to conjugate revolotear in Indicative Informal Future

El Futuro Próximo - used to talk about something that will happen in the future, especially in the near future

Indicative Informal Future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
voy a revolotear
vas a revolotear
Él / Ella / Usted
va a revolotear
Nosotros / Nosotras
vamos a revolotear
Vosotros / Vosotras
vais a revolotear
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
van a revolotear

Examples of revolotear in Indicative Informal Future

Yo
Voy a revolotear en el jardín mañana.
I am going to flutter in the garden tomorrow.
Tú vas a revolotear cerca de las flores.
You are going to flutter near the flowers.
Él / Ella / Usted
Ella va a revolotear en el parque.
She is going to flutter in the park.
Nosotros / Nosotras
Vamos a revolotear en el campo.
We are going to flutter in the countryside.
Vosotros / Vosotras
Vosotros vais a revolotear en el jardín.
You all are going to flutter in the garden.
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
Ellos van a revolotear en la tarde.
They are going to flutter in the afternoon.
